Insurance Agent Job Market in Fayetteville

With 190 insurance agents already employed in the area, the Fayetteville job market reflects a decent level of activity despite the competitive landscape. The cost of living index in Fayetteville stands at 91.978, meaning agents generally enjoy greater purchasing power when compared to the national average. Top-tier salaries among local employers often come from large brokerage firms and independent agencies, which typically offer higher commission structures, particularly in commercial lines. Captive agents, like those at State Farm and Allstate, may see limitations in upside potential despite having the support of large carriers. Agents aiming to maximize their earnings should focus on building a diverse book of business that includes commercial policies, as these can yield significantly higher commissions than personal lines. Additionally, strategies like pursuing industry credentials such as CPCU can make agents more competitive and enhance their service offerings in this evolving market.
